Hi Can,


On 3/2/2018 1:48 PM, Can Guo wrote:
> From: Venkat Gopalakrishnan <venkatg@codeaurora.org>
>
> Qcom ufs controller v3.1.0 supports 2 lanes, add support
> to configure 2 lanes during phy initialization.
>
> Signed-off-by: Venkat Gopalakrishnan <venkatg@codeaurora.org>
> Signed-off-by: Subhash Jadavani <subhashj@codeaurora.org>
> Signed-off-by: Can Guo <cang@codeaurora.org>
> ---
> drivers/scsi/ufs/ufs-qcom.c | 20 +++++++++-----------
> 1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/scsi/ufs/ufs-qcom.c b/drivers/scsi/ufs/ufs-qcom.c
> index 2b38db2..51889ad 100644
> --- a/drivers/scsi/ufs/ufs-qcom.c
> +++ b/drivers/scsi/ufs/ufs-qcom.c
> @@ -113,10 +113,10 @@ static void ufs_qcom_disable_lane_clks(struct ufs_qcom_host *host)
> if (!host->is_lane_clks_enabled)
> return;
>
> - if (host->hba->lanes_per_direction > 1)
> + if (host->tx_l1_sync_clk)
> clk_disable_unprepare(host->tx_l1_sync_clk);
> clk_disable_unprepare(host->tx_l0_sync_clk);
> - if (host->hba->lanes_per_direction > 1)
> + if (host->rx_l1_sync_clk)
> clk_disable_unprepare(host->rx_l1_sync_clk);
> clk_disable_unprepare(host->rx_l0_sync_clk);
>
> @@ -147,18 +147,15 @@ static int ufs_qcom_enable_lane_clks(struct ufs_qcom_host *host)
> if (err)
> goto disable_tx_l0;
>
> - err = ufs_qcom_host_clk_enable(dev, "tx_lane1_sync_clk",
> - host->tx_l1_sync_clk);
> - if (err)
> - goto disable_rx_l1;
> + /* The tx lane1 clk could be muxed, hence keep this optional */

You need a similar change for "rx_l1_sync_clk" also.
And also get rid of 'lanes_per_direction' flag as well for
ufs_qcom_enable_lane_clks()
and ufs_qcom_init_lane_clks() too, as you are doing in
ufs_qcom_disable_lane_clks().
